Key Responsibilities:


Project Planning:

Define project scope, objectives, and deliverables in collaboration with clients and stakeholders. Develop comprehensive project plans, including timelines, budgets, and resource allocation.


Team Coordination:

Lead and manage project teams, including subcontractors and vendors, to ensure alignment with project goals. Delegate tasks effectively and monitor progress to maintain project schedules.


Budget Management:

Prepare and manage project budgets, ensuring costs are controlled and financial objectives are met. Monitor expenditures and implement cost-saving measures as necessary.


Risk Management:

Identify potential project risks and develop mitigation strategies. Proactively address issues to minimize impact on project timelines and budgets.


Quality Assurance:

Oversee all construction activities to ensure adherence to quality standards and client specifications. Conduct regular site inspections and implement corrective actions as needed.


Regulatory Compliance:

Ensure all projects comply with building codes, safety regulations, and legal requirements. Obtain necessary permits and licenses for construction activities.


Client Communication:

Serve as the primary point of contact for clients, providing regular updates on project status. Address client concerns promptly and adjust project plans to accommodate changes in requirements.


Documentation:

Maintain detailed project documentation, including contracts, change orders, and progress reports. Ensure all records are accurate and accessible for future reference.


Problem-Solving and Continuous Improvement:

Identify opportunities for process improvements and suggest innovative solutions to enhance service quality and operational efficiency.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Project Management Professional (PMP)
  • Offered by the Project Management Institute (PMI), this globally recognized certification validates advanced project management skills, including planning, execution, and leadership.
  • Certified Construction Manager (CCM)
  • Issued by the Construction Management Association of America (CMAA), this certification demonstrates expertise in managing time, cost, quality, and safety on construction projects.
  • OSHA 10 or OSHA 30 certifications ensure knowledge of workplace safety standards and hazard prevention.
